What should you look for when interviewing a real estate agent in Foscoe?

When you sell a house, your real estate agent becomes your business partner, financial advisor, and emotional support system. It’s crucial to partner with someone you trust, so make sure you’re looking for an agent who can answer all of your questions with confidence during the interview. During this process, you want to get to know the agent’s business and find out how well they know the area. You’re listening for things that signal experience, expertise in your community, and workload. Selling a home takes an enormous amount of work, so you need an agent who’s got a plan for prep, pricing, and marketing and who is ready to roll up their sleeves to get the job done.

When is the right time to hire a real estate agent in Foscoe?

The best window to contact an agent to sell your home is anywhere from three to six months in advance of your list date. When you start the search for an agent several months before hitting the market, there’s plenty of time to find the best agent, make key renovations, and market your home effectively, all of which are essential steps in selling your home for a great price. You can also hire an agent based on the best time to sell to take advantage of seasonal and cyclical trends in the market.

The right time to hire a real estate agent depends on the temperature of the housing market. For example, the best time to sell is in May. And since it takes around 3 months to close on a home, you should list in February. We recommend that you hire a real estate agent as soon as you're thinking of selling your home. Generally speaking, that's anywhere from 3 to 6 months prior to your desired move date.
